St. Alexander Nevski Cathedral

St. Alexander Nevski Cathedral

One of the places which are claimed to be hallmark of Sofia city is the cathedral St Alexander Nevsky, which is the center of the Bulgarian Orthodox Patriarchy.The Alexander Nevsky Cathedral can be easily recognized in the background of nearly all pictures, depicting the centre of Sofia as with its golden-plated doom, it dominates the horizon of Sofia city.

Boyana Church

Boyana Church

The Boyana Church in Sofia city, this fine example of Medieval architecture and unique murals, is under the auspices of UNESCO.The Boyana Church is a medieval church which Sofia’s visitor should explore because of its interesting frescoes and exciting signs of the AntiquityThe Boyana Church was build within the fortress and is a magnificent example of medieval architecture and monumental art.

National Museum of History

National Museum of History

The National Museum of History in Sofia, founded in 1973, is one of the largest history museums on the Balkan Peninsula. The National History Museum has become the largest depository of Bulgaria’s cultural and historical heritage, a guardian of treasures of great cultural value and world importance.

Alexander Nevsky Crypt Icon museum

Alexander Nevsky Crypt Icon museum

The museum of icons inside the Alexander Nevski cathedral crypt houses what is claimed to be the largest collection of Orthodox icons in Europe. The museum of Medieval Bulgarian art in the "Alexander Nevski" cathedral crypt is very well designed, displayed and maintained museum, which presents about 200 original mural frescoes and icons.

Vitosha Nature Park

Vitosha Nature Park

Vitosha Moutain embraces Sofia city. Vitosha Nature Park is the oldest nature park on the Balkan Peninsula. Vitosha-diverse flora and fauna, scenie landscapes, ski possibilities, natural landmarks-Duhlata and Boyanski Waterfall.

“Ivan Vazov” National Theatre

“Ivan Vazov” National Theatre

The “Ivan Vazov” National Theatre is Bulgaria's biggest theatre, as well as the oldest and most stand out theatre in the country and, additionally, one of the major landmarks of Sofia, the capital city of Bulgaria. National Theatre 'Ivan Vazov' is amongst major landmarks in Sofia due to its prime location and grandiose architecture.
